Ellie Holcomb "Hope's Gonna Find You" New Song Alert 🌟 New Christian Song Feature: Ellie Holcomb – “Hope’s Gonna Find You”Ellie Holcomb has always had a way of writing songs that feel like they were meant just for you — not because they’re vague, but because they’re vulnerable. Her single “Hope’s Gonna Find You” is no exception. Co-written with Cason Cooley and Bear Rinehart, the track is part of her album Canyon, a project shaped by sorrow, resilience, and the quiet beauty found in broken places. Ellie doesn’t write from a distance — she writes from the middle of it.…
